Solution Overview
Problem
Existing monitoring systems face difficulties in distinguishing relationships between monitoring cameras and images, making it complicated to operate individual images effectively when combining multiple images into a single display.
Innovation Solution
A monitoring device with a receiver for fisheye images, an image transformer to convert fisheye images into rectangular or PTZ views, and a controller to provide a user interface with image windows that allow switching between different image formats, enabling easy operation and visualization of monitoring areas.

A monitoring device includes a receiver, configured to receive a fisheye image of a bird's eye viewpoint captured by a plurality of monitoring cameras, an image transformer, configured to transform the fisheye image into a rectangular image of the bird's eye viewpoint or a different viewpoint image which is an image of a viewpoint different from the bird's eye viewpoint, and a controller, configured to provide a user interface which arranges a plurality of image windows respectively corresponding to the plurality of monitoring cameras, displays the rectangular image in the image windows, and switches a displayed image to the different viewpoint image for each image window.
